The 2014 Ferrari 458 Speciale has been spotted again on the streets, this time in Barcelona, Spain! The car will make its official debut at the upcoming Frankfurt Motor Show in September, it was recently made official a few days ago.

The Ferrari 458 Speciale features a modified variant of the regular 458 Italia’s 4.5-liter V8 engine. In Speciale guise, it delivers a total of 597hp and 398lb-ft of torque thus making it the most powerful naturally aspirated V8 engine ever produced by Ferrari. What’s more, Ferrari claims that thanks to it delivering 133hp per liter, it has the highest ever per liter output of a road-going naturally aspirated engine. Maximum power is achieved at 9000rpm while max torque is reached at 6000rpm.
